A dual diagnosis is a diagnosis of a co-occurring addiction and mental health disorder. This could be an occurrence of both a substance abuse addiction along with a bipolar or anxiety disorder, or a gambling addiction coupled with clinical depression. It could be numerous things all occurring simultaneously, with particular disorders making other problems worse or even stimulating them. For example, someone's alcoholism might be stimulated by their need to self-medicate because of their depression or anxiety. Someone might be struggling with depression because of their substance use. It takes a team of professionals to discover the causes of each of the issues the individual is battling and come up with a recovery plan that will effectively treat both concurrently so that individuals can lead a drug-free and emotionally healthy life.

Having the client receive addiction rehabilitation at one center and having to also receive help from a mental health professional at a different program is not convenient or ideal. The most effective dual diagnosis drug rehabilitation programs can work on both co-occurring disorders in one setting simultaneously. Long term inpatient rehab is recommended for individuals with more serious addictions and mental health disorders, because these individuals benefit most in an environment where they are fully immersed and where there are no time limits on their rehabilitation.
